The home security market in Jackson, Ohio, is characteristic of a smaller city, with a handful of dedicated local/regional contractors complemented by the service reach of large national providers. Competition is moderate, ensuring that residents have several quality options. The local providers, like Deary Security, compete effectively through superior personalized customer service and quick response times for maintenance and repair. Pricing is generally competitive, with basic monitored system packages typically starting around **$30-$45 per month**, plus the cost of equipment which can range from a few hundred to over a thousand dollars depending on the system's complexity and level of smart home integration. Customers in this market highly value reliability, local reputation, and responsive technical support.

In Jackson, a basic professionally installed system with monitoring typically starts between $200-$500 for equipment and installation, plus a monthly fee of $30-$60. Local factors like the size of your home, the need for cellular backup (important in rural areas with less reliable landlines), and specific equipment like outdoor cameras can increase the cost. It's wise to get quotes from several local and national providers to compare packages specific to Southern Ohio.

Jackson's distinct seasons require durable equipment. Systems and outdoor cameras must be rated to withstand cold, snowy winters (with potential ice buildup) and humid summers. A reliable power and internet backup is critical, as severe thunderstorms in spring/summer and ice storms in winter can cause outages. Many local providers recommend systems with long-life battery backups and cellular communication to ensure protection during these common weather events.

For rural properties, cellular or internet-based monitoring is essential due to the vulnerability of phone lines, and motion-activated lighting is a strong deterrent. In-town homes should prioritize sturdy door/window sensors and visible cameras to deter opportunistic crime. For all Jackson homeowners, environmental sensors for smoke, fire, and carbon monoxide are crucial, as emergency service response times can be longer in the county, making early detection vital.
